Floor Collapses at New Hampshire Wedding Venue, Six Hospitalized

The New Hampshire State Fire Marshal’s Office is leading the probe into the structural failure.

  • Officials reported no fatalities and said the hospitalized victims have non-life-threatening injuries.
  • Dispatch audio indicated roughly 140 to 145 people were present when the collapse occurred shortly before 5 p.m.
  • Part of the floor fell into the basement as the ceremony began, with an estimated eight-foot drop and some people briefly trapped before being pulled out.
  • Authorities declared a mass-casualty incident, multiple fire departments responded, and the road to the venue on Philbrick Neighborhood Road was closed.
  • A MaineHealth spokesperson said three patients arrived by ambulance and one person was flown to Maine Medical Center, as investigators work to determine the cause.
